Until this evening. The Q&A and very first impression video will be out on Thursday, but if you plan to record Ambisonic in the future or link 3 channels you might want to go for the F6. If you only want to use the integrated capsule, record in stereo or mono you can choose the Tascam X8. Let me know if you have other questions.

Some Thais believe in god (or Ghost) in spirit house or shrine (in Thai ศาลพระภูมิ)
When Thais make a wish for something from the god of those shrines and the wishes come true, they will place zebras statue near the spirit house as the offering for god (or Ghost)
Most of the wishes are lottery numbers.
That's the story.
